Cake 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need for the cake itself: 2 cups all-purpose flour, 2 cups granulated sugar, 1 teaspoon baking soda, 1/2 teaspoon salt, 1 cup (that’s two sticks!) of unsalted butter, 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der, 1 cup Coca-Cola, 1/2 cup buttermilk, 2 large eggs, and 1 teaspoon vanilla extract.

Frosting Ingredients

For the glorious pecan frosting: Grab another 1/2 cup (one stick) of unsalted butter, 1/4 cup Coca-Cola, 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der, 1 teaspoon vanilla extract, a whole pound of powdered sugar (about 4 cups), and 1 cup of chopped pecans. Toasting them lightly first gives extra flavor, but it’s not a must!

Preparing the Chocolate Coca-Cola Cake Batter

First things first, get that oven preheated to 350°F (175°C) and give your 9×13 inch baking pan a good grease and flour. In a big bowl, whisk together your flour, sugar, baking soda, and salt until they’re all buddies. Now, grab a medium saucepan and melt your butter over medium heat. Stir in the cocoa powder and let it cook for just a minute while you stir. Pour in that cup of Coca-Cola and bring it to a boil, then take it right off the heat. Pour this hot liquid over your dry ingredients and mix until it’s *just* combined. Don’t go crazy overmixing here – we want a tender cake! In a separate little bowl, give the buttermilk, eggs, and vanilla a quick whisk, then stir that into your batter until it’s smooth.

Baking Your Moist Chocolate Coca-Cola Cake

Now, pour that lovely batter into your prepared pan. It’ll look pretty thin, but that’s totally fine! Pop it into your preheated oven and let it bake for about 30 to 35 minutes. You’ll know it’s done when a wooden skewer or toothpick you stick in the center comes out clean. Let the cake cool right there in the pan. It needs to cool down completely before we even think about frosting it, so be patient!

Crafting the Sweet Pecan Frosting

While the cake is cooling, let’s make that irresistible frosting! In another medium saucepan, melt your butter over medium heat. Stir in the cocoa powder and cook for about a minute, just like you did for the cake batter. Now, add the 1/4 cup of Coca-Cola and bring it to a boil. Remove from the heat. Stir in the vanilla extract. This is where the magic happens: gradually beat in the powdered sugar until everything is smooth and creamy. If it seems too thick, add a tiny splash more Coke; if it’s too thin, a little more powdered sugar. Finally, stir in those chopped pecans until they’re nicely distributed.

Frosting the Cooled Chocolate Coca-Cola Cake

Once your cake is completely cool – and I mean *all* the way cool, hot cake melts frosting! – spread that glorious pecan frosting evenly all over the top. Use an offset spatula or even the back of a spoon to get it nice and smooth. Enjoy!

Tips for the Perfect Chocolate Coca-Cola Cake with Pecan Frosting

  • Make sure your Coca-Cola is at room temperature before you start. It just incorporates better that way!
  • Don’t overmix the cake batter once you add the wet ingredients. A few streaks are okay; overmixing makes the cake tough.
  • Seriously, let the cake cool COMPLETELY before you frost it. I know it’s tempting, but hot cake = melted frosting disaster.
  • If you want an extra flavor boost, lightly toast your chopped pecans before adding them to the frosting. So good!
  • Using good quality unsweetened cocoa powder really makes a difference in the chocolatey depth.

Frequently Asked Questions About Chocolate Coca-Cola Cake with Pecan Frosting

Q: Can I make this chocolate cake ahead of time?
Absolutely! This chocolate Coca-Cola cake is actually even better the next day. Once it’s completely cooled and frosted, you can store it loosely covered at room temperature for up to 3 days. The flavors really meld together beautifully.

Q: What kind of cocoa powder is best for this Coca-Cola cake?
For the richest chocolate flavor, I always recommend using a good quality unsweetened cocoa powder. Natural unsweetened cocoa powder works wonderfully here, giving it that deep, classic chocolate taste. Dutch-processed will also work, but may result in a slightly darker color and smoother flavor.

Q: How do I store leftover chocolate cake with pecan frosting?
Once cooled and frosted, store the cake covered at room temperature. Because of the butter and sugar in the frosting, it holds up pretty well on the counter for a few days. If your kitchen is super warm, or you want to keep it longer, you can pop it in the fridge, but let it come back to room temperature for about 30 minutes before serving for the best texture.

Q: Can I use diet cola instead of Coca-Cola?
You can, but it might change the texture and sweetness slightly. Regular Coca-Cola adds a specific sweetness and moisture that’s key to this cake’s signature flavor and moist crumb. Diet versions might not provide the same richness.

Chocolate Coca-Cola Cake with Pecan Frosting

Perfect Chocolate Coca-Cola Cake with Pecans


  • Author: smaakvolle.nl
  • Total Time: 55 minutes
  • Yield: 12 servings 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A rich and moist chocolate cake infused with Coca-Cola, topped with a sweet and nutty pecan frosting.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1 cup Coca-Cola
  • 1/2 cup buttermilk
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• For the Frosting:
  • 1/2 cup (1 stick) unsalted butter
  • 1/4 cup Coca-Cola
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 pound powdered sugar
  • 1 cup chopped pecans

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9×13 inch baking pan.
  2. In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king soda, and salt.
  3. In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Stir in the cocoa powder and cook for 1 minute, stirring constantly.
  4. Pour in the Coca-Cola and bring to a boil. Remove from heat.
  5. Pour the hot liquid over the dry ingredients and mix until just combined.
  6. In a separate small bowl, whisk together the buttermilk, eggs, and vanilla extract. Add this to the cake batter and mix until smooth.
  7. Pour the batter into the prepared baking pan.
  8.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ean. Let the cake cool in the pan.
  9. While the cake cools, prepare the frosting. In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Stir in the cocoa powder and cook for 1 minute.
  10. Add the Coca-Cola and bring to a boil. Remove from heat.
  11. Stir in the vanilla extract.
  12. Gradually beat in the powdered sugar until smooth. Stir in the chopped pecans.
  13. Spread the frosting evenly over the cooled cake.

Notes

  • Ensure your Coca-Cola is at room temperature for best results.
  • Do not overmix the cake batter.
  • Allow the cake to cool completely before frosting.
